A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Existing automated riveting equipment requires disassembling and loading workpieces before and after processing, which causes processing to be paused and affects production efficiency.

Method used

A riveting worktable including a base, a transmission belt, and a clamping mechanism was designed. The transmission belt is equipped with multiple clamping mechanisms, which can simultaneously load and unload workpieces during the processing, and realize continuous processing of workpieces by utilizing the cyclic motion of the transmission belt.

Benefits of technology

This allows for loading and unloading of workpieces without pausing the processing, improving production efficiency and simplifying the processing flow.

[0001] This utility model belongs to the technical field of riveting worktables, and specifically relates to a riveting worktable for automotive parts. Background Technology

[0002] Currently, riveting devices are used for fastening and riveting various metal sheets, pipes, and other manufacturing industries. They are widely used in riveting of electromechanical and light industrial products such as automobiles, aviation, railways, refrigeration, elevators, switches, instruments, furniture, and decoration.

[0003] Developed to address the shortcomings of welding nuts to thin metal sheets and tubes, such as easy melting and stripping of internal threads, this product can rivet products that do not require internal threading or welding nuts. It provides strong and efficient riveting and is easy to use.

[0004] The riveting equipment utilizes mechanical and electrical control technologies. The feeding system feeds the rivets into the equipment, and the positioning device ensures the accurate positioning of the workpiece. The riveting device then pulls the rivets through the workpiece and tightens them. Finally, the cutting device cuts off any excess rivets.

[0005] There is now a highly efficient and intelligent riveting gun that can automatically feed rivets and automatically process and cut the rivet core.

[0006] However, common automated riveting equipment uses common clamps as positioning devices. However, when riveting workpieces are being processed, the workpieces need to be disassembled and loaded before and after processing. This results in the need to pause processing before disassembling and loading the workpieces. Utility Model Content

[0036] Briefly describe the working principle:

[0037] The riveting worktable includes a base, on one side of which is equipped with a transmission belt. One side of the transmission belt is connected to the drive shaft and the auxiliary shaft, and the transmission belt forms a cyclic rotation. On the other side of the transmission belt, there are multiple clamping mechanisms. During the riveting process, the clamping mechanisms are driven by the transmission belt, which helps to load, unload, and process the workpiece simultaneously. This reduces the need to pause processing before changing the workpiece.

[0038] After adopting the above technical solution, the beneficial effects of this utility model are: its structural design is simple and reasonable, which reduces the need to pause processing before changing workpieces; the riveting workbench includes a base, a transmission belt on one side of the base, and a slide on the other side. Multiple clamping mechanisms are provided on one side of the transmission belt. These clamping mechanisms have movable structures, which help the clamping mechanisms to load, unload, and process workpieces simultaneously. The slide and one of the clamping mechanisms can form a relative shape. One side of the slide is provided with a mounting groove, and an automatic riveting gun is provided in the mounting groove. The workpiece inside the opposite clamping mechanism can be riveted, while the other clamping mechanisms can be used to unload and load workpieces, thus reducing the need to pause processing before changing workpieces. [0048] Example 1:

[0049] like Figure 1 As shown: The riveting workbench includes a base 2, a transmission belt 3, and a slide 4. The transmission belt 3 and the slide 4 are located on the top surface of the base 2 and are in a facing configuration. The transmission belt 3 is equipped with multiple clamping mechanisms, and the slide 4 is equipped with an automatic riveting gun. The automatic riveting gun can be based on existing technology and has the technology of automatically feeding rivets, automatically processing and cutting rivet cores, and automatically riveting. The slide 4 and one of the clamping mechanisms can form a facing configuration. The workpiece inside the facing clamping mechanism can be riveted, while the other clamping mechanisms can be used for disassembling and loading workpieces, thereby reducing the need to pause processing before changing workpieces.

[0050] like Figure 3 As shown: The clamping mechanism includes a chassis 6, a clamping seat 60, and a clamping block 61; the chassis 6 is fixed to one side of the transmission belt 3, and a recessed keyway 62 is provided on one side of the chassis 6; a protruding key block 600 is provided on one side of the clamping seat 60, and the key block 600 passes through the keyway 62; however, the chassis 6 is driven by the transmission belt 3, and multiple chassis 6 can change positions, which helps the workpiece to be disassembled, loaded, and processed.

[0051] A clamping block 61 is located on one side of the clamping seat 60, and the clamping block 61 is connected to the clamping seat 60 by a screw 65. A positioning nut (existing technology, not shown in the figure) is provided on one side of the clamping seat 60. The positioning nut is connected to one end of the screw 65. However, by turning the screw, the clamping block 61 can move back and forth. With the clamping block 61 located on the clamping seat 60, the workpiece is clamped by the clamping block 61 and the clamping seat.

[0052] Both the clamping base 60 and the clamping block 61 are provided with a storage groove 610 on one side, which is a part for placing the workpiece;

[0053] like Figure 2 As shown: A positioning hole 20 is provided on one side of the base 2. The positioning hole 20 has a symmetrical structure. A drive shaft 200 and a secondary shaft 201 are provided in the positioning hole 20. A first drive device 2000 is provided at one end of the drive shaft 200. The main shaft of the first drive device 2000 passes through a limiting ring 22 and is connected to the shaft of the drive shaft 200. However, the connection of the drive shaft 200 with the first drive device 2000 helps the drive shaft 200 to rotate.

[0054] The inner surface of the transmission belt 3 is located on the outer periphery of the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201. The transmission belt 3 forms a friction transmission through the contact between the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 (existing technology). However, the transmission belt 3 forms a movable structure.

[0055] like Figure 1 As shown: One edge of the transmission belt 3 is in contact with the top surface of the base 2, and the other edge is in contact with the limiting ring 22 and the limiting plate 220. Both the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 are provided with protruding limiting rings 22. The base 2 and the limiting rings 22 and the limiting plate 220 are in an up-down relative position. The transmission belt 3 is located between the base 2 and the up-down relative position of the limiting rings 22 and the limiting plate 220, which has a structure to prevent the transmission belt 3 from derailing.

[0056] Preferably, the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 are provided with machined flanges or mounting flanges at the shaft ends (existing technology, not shown in the figure). However, the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 are fastened to the flanges in the positioning holes 20 (base 2) by bolts, which helps the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 to have rotational movement, and also helps the drive shaft 200 and the auxiliary shaft 201 to be fixed on the base 2.

[0057] like Figures 1-2 As shown: A protruding support plate 22 is provided between the opposite sides of the positioning hole 20. One end of the support plate 22 is provided with a protruding limiting plate 220. One side of the storage groove 610 and the side of the limiting plate 220 are horizontal. The limiting plate 220 and the slide 4 are opposite to each other. However, the workpiece placed in the storage groove 610 is supported by the limiting plate 220, which helps to improve the stability of the workpiece in the riveting process.

[0058] like Figure 6 As shown: The top surface of the slide block 4 is provided with a protruding support 40. A pressing block 5 is provided on one side of the support 40. A pressing rod 50 is provided on one side of the pressing block 5. The pressing rod 50 passes through the inside of the pressing hole 402. The pressing hole 402 is located on one side of the support 40. A spring ring 501 is provided inside the pressing hole 402. The pressing rod 50 passes through the inside of the spring ring 501, and a protruding pressing ring 500 is provided on one side of the pressing rod 50. One end of the pressing ring 500 contacts one end of the spring ring 501. The contact is fixed. The other end of the spring ring 501 is fixed in the pressing hole 402. However, the pressing block 5 has a telescopic structure through the spring ring 501.

[0059] like Figure 1 , Figure 4 As shown: The other side of the base 2 is provided with a slide rail 21, and the bottom surface of the slide block 4 is provided with a recessed slide groove 210. The slide rail 21 passes through the slide groove 210. However, the slide block 4 has a positioning and sliding structure through the connection of the slide rail 21.

[0060] The second drive shaft 41 has a telescopic shaft 410 at one end, which is fixed to one side of the support 40. The support 40 (slide 4) achieves a positioning sliding structure through the telescopic movement of the telescopic shaft 410. The movable structure of the support 40 (slide 4) helps the extrusion block 5 to form a contact structure with the workpiece. The workpiece is connected to the extrusion block 5 through the placement groove 610 and the limiting plate 220, which helps the workpiece to form a clamping shape and improve the stability of the workpiece in the riveting process.

[0061] like Figure 1 , Figure 5 As shown: the slide rail 21 has a lock hole on its adjacent side, and the second drive shaft 41 has a lock hole on one side of its frame. The lock hole is connected to the lock hole of the base 2 by bolts. The second drive shaft 41 and the base 2 form a disassembly and installation structure. The connection of the bolts helps the second drive shaft 41 to be stably mounted on the base 2.
